Let’s look at what happened: The when green flag clicked block tells Scratch that the other blocks in the script are to be executed at the start of the program — that is, when the green flag is clicked. WebSep 17, 2015 · Making the Script Start With an Event The first thing any script needs is an event to kick it off. Click on the Events blocks and drag the first block onto the scripts pane ( when green flag clicked ). Your project will look like this: This will make the script start when the user clicks on the green flag.
